Ingredients List for Sour Cream Baked Chicken Breast

Ingredients for Sour Cream Baked Chicken Breast

  • 4 boneless, skinless chicken breasts (approximately 2 pounds)
  • 1 cup full-fat sour cream (substitute Greek yogurt for a lighter option)
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ced (or 1 teaspoon garlic powder)
  • 1 tablespoon fresh l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on paprika (smoked paprika adds depth)
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• ½ te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
  • ½ c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• ¼ cup panko breadcrumbs (gluten-free breadcrumbs work well too)
  •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)

Step-by-Step Instructions for Sour Cream Baked Chicken Breast

Step 1: Prepare the Chicken

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Pat the chicken breasts dry with paper towels – this crucial step removes excess moisture, allowing the sour cream mixture to adhere better. If your chicken breasts are very thick, consider butterflying them or using a meat mallet to pound them to an even thickness of about ¾-inch. This ensures even cooking and prevents dry edges while waiting for the center to finish cooking.

Step 2: Create the Sour Cream Mixture

In a medium bowl, combine sour cream, minced garlic, lemon juice, paprika, oregano, thyme, salt, and pepper. Mix until well blended. The acidity in the sour cream and lemon juice will tenderize the chicken while adding remarkable flavor. For those who enjoy heat, add ¼ teaspoon of cayenne pepper to introduce a subtle warmth that complements the tangy sour cream beautifully.

Step 3: Coat the Chicken

Generously coat each chicken breast with the sour cream mixture, ensuring every inch is covered. The thick consistency of sour cream creates a protective barrier that keeps moisture locked in during baking. For even more flavor, lift the chicken skin gently and spread some of the mixture underneath before replacing it.

Step 4: Prepare the Crunchy Topping

In a small bowl, combine the grated Parmesan cheese and panko breadcrumbs. This creates a delightful textural contrast to the tender, juicy chicken. Sprinkle this mixture evenly over the sour cream-coated chicken breasts, pressing gently to ensure it adheres well.

Step 5: Bake to Perfection

Place the prepared chicken breasts in a baking dish, ensuring they don’t touch each other.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the internal temperature reaches 165°F (74°C) and the topping is golden brown. Healthier Alternatives for Sour Cream Baked Chicken Breast

While this recipe is already relatively nutritious, you can reduce the calorie and fat content by substituting full-fat sour cream with Greek yogurt, which reduces fat by approximately 70% while maintaining the tangy flavor profile and tenderizing properties. For a dairy-free version, coconut yogurt provides a subtle sweetness that pairs wonderfully with additional herbs like curry powder or turmeric.

The breadcrumbs can be replaced with crushed pork rinds for a zero-carb option, almond flour for a nutrient-dense alternative, or simply omitted for a pure protein experience. For those monitoring sodium, reduce the added salt and increase herbs and acid components like lemon juice to maintain flavor complexity.

Common Mistakes to Avoid for Sour Cream Baked Chicken Breast

Research shows that 42% of home cooks overcook chicken breast out of food safety concerns. Use a meat thermometer to avoid this pitfall – chicken is safe at 165°F and cooking beyond this temperature only results in dryness. Another common error is skipping the step of drying the chicken before coating; moisture from packaging can dilute the sour cream mixture and prevent proper adhesion.

Avoid using cold chicken straight from the refrigerator, as it will cook unevenly. Let it rest at room temperature for 15-20 minutes before coating. Finally, resist the urge to cover the baking dish with foil, as this traps steam and prevents the desirable golden crust from forming on the topping.

Storing Tips for Sour Cream Baked Chicken Breast

Leftover chicken can be refrigerated for up to 3 days in an airtight container. To reheat without drying, sprinkle a few drops of water on the chicken before microwaving at 70% power, or better yet, reheat in a 300°F oven until just warmed through.

This dish is excellent for meal prep – prepare multiple chicken breasts and refrigerate before baking. Simply add 5-7 minutes to the baking time when cooking from cold. For freezing, place the prepared but unbaked chicken on a baking sheet until frozen, then transfer to freezer bags for up to 3 months. Thaw overnight in the refrigerator before baking according to the original instructions.

FAQs for Sour Cream Baked Chicken Breast

Can I use bone-in chicken for this recipe?
Yes! Bone-in chicken works wonderfully, though you’ll need to increase the cooking time by about 15-20 minutes. The bone actually helps conduct heat while keeping the meat incredibly juicy.

Is there a dairy-free alternative to sour cream I can use?
Absolutely. Dairy-free sour cream substitutes work well, as does coconut yogurt which adds a complementary flavor profile. Just ensure whatever substitute you use has a similar thick consistency.

Can I prepare this dish ahead of time?
Yes, this is an excellent make-ahead dish. Prepare the chicken with the sour cream mixture up to 24 hours in advance, keep refrigerated, and bake when ready. The flavors actually develop and improve with time.

Will this recipe work with chicken thighs?
Definitely! Chicken thighs have more fat and moisture naturally, making them even more forgiving. Reduce the cooking time slightly and enjoy an ultra-juicy result.

How do I know when the chicken is done?
The most reliable method is using a meat thermometer inserted into the thickest part of the breast. When it reads 165°F (74°C), your chicken is perfectly cooked and safe to eat while remaining juicy.
